Translate people authority from country stewardship to regional governance
The regional people leadership assessment defines practical scope through regional workforce and talent rights; confirm it through enterprise people decisions across markets when a contested decision exposes domestic depth versus matrix influence.
An India-to-Singapore CHRO move changes the authority problem from leading a large domestic workforce system to influencing or governing people decisions across markets. Map ownership of organisation design, executive talent, rewards, employee relations, workforce investment and country intervention. The regional title matters less than a recent example where the Singapore seat could change a country choice and remain accountable for the enterprise consequence.
Clarify what is exchanged in the move. The India role may offer direct scale, a coherent leadership team and deep operating consequence, while a Singapore mandate may add matrix breadth and regional portfolio judgement. Neither is inherently superior. Reconstruct which decisions become larger, which become more indirect and which disappear. The career case is sound when the executive deliberately chooses that new authority architecture rather than pursuing geography as a proxy for progression.

Reconstruct proof through a contested talent decision
In regional people leadership, evidence drawn from enterprise people decisions across markets supports APAC workforce-system credibility only after context, personal attribution and the transfer limits created by domestic depth versus matrix influence are made explicit.
Portable evidence should show enterprise people judgement beyond programme delivery. Use cases involving business restructuring, leadership succession, workforce productivity, capability investment or culture under operating pressure. State the candidate’s decision and how line leaders changed course. Regional sponsors need to see a mechanism that can work through other country leaders, not only outcomes produced by direct control of an India organisation.
The transfer boundary includes employment institutions, leadership norms, data, reward architecture and the maturity of country HR teams. The candidate should not imply regional fluency through international stakeholder exposure alone. A credible case identifies where India depth is valuable, where it may become shorthand that obscures difference and how the executive would learn market context before intervening in another country’s workforce system.

Locate succession, reward and organisation-design consent
Permissioned sources within regional business and people sponsors should verify regional workforce and talent rights, while general interest in regional people leadership remains classified as interpretation.
Access should include the regional business leader, a country general manager and a people-governance sponsor able to describe intervention rights. Their accounts should establish whether the CHRO leads a regional function, an enterprise transformation or a headquarters service. An India-Singapore network contact may offer corridor interpretation without appointment authority. Keep that contribution separate until an authorised sponsor names the mandate and permits candidacy.
Use anonymised organisation and succession cases that protect employees, executives and current-employer plans. State what references may verify and do not circulate sensitive workforce material to demonstrate scale. Identity should move after purpose and onward-sharing permissions are clear. A private people-leadership search should model the confidentiality and judgement expected from the eventual role.

Test regional sponsorship with a cross-market exception
A controlled regional people leadership sequence must strengthen enterprise people decisions across markets, reach regional business and people sponsors and close when the downside condition—regional title without intervention power—remains unresolved.
Frame the corridor thesis around a regional people problem the candidate can defend: country-leader succession, workforce-system integration, organisation productivity or transformation adoption across markets. Pair it with an India case showing enterprise consequence and one example of matrix influence. Initial conversations should test whether target mandates need that combination and where direct country depth does not yet translate.
Measure progress by whether sources clarify regional decision rights, country interfaces, sponsor authority and the next evidence step. General interest in India leadership talent or Singapore regional careers remains orientation. Set an exposure ceiling and close routes that request the profile without explaining why the seat needs the candidate’s operating mechanism. The corridor search advances when uncertainty about mandate fit decreases.

Underwrite the move against lost proximity to the business
The India-to-Singapore CHRO move decision is justified by APAC workforce-system credibility only when regional workforce and talent rights, whole-life feasibility and the adverse case of regional title without intervention power remain coherent.
The acceptance memorandum should compare the regional first-cycle agenda with the strongest India alternative. List decisions in organisation, talent, investment and country intervention, then identify where influence replaces direct authority. Add the career asset expected from that exchange. A Singapore title is valuable only when the role builds referenceable multi-market judgement rather than reducing the executive to coordination among autonomous country owners. Make the authority exchange explicit in a side-by-side decision ledger. For the India seat, record decisions made directly with the business chief; for Singapore, identify which markets can be challenged, which talent pools can be moved and which country leaders retain veto. The move creates regional capital only if new matrix judgement exceeds the loss of direct workforce consequence and remains visible to future references.
Assume travel is heavier than described, country leaders resist regional intervention and the sponsor changes. Test whether the mandate still offers enough consequence and whether household feasibility remains sound. Verify employment, immigration, tax, contractual and family dependencies for the India-to-Singapore household through current qualified sources. Proceed only when the regional asset survives without diminishing India experience or assuming rapid authority in unfamiliar workforce contexts. Write a household-and-career review date before relocation rather than after the travel pattern becomes fixed. Include the partner career, time-zone load, care obligations and a recovery route if the regional seat narrows. This is not a prediction about personal outcomes; it is an operating condition for sustainable people leadership and a check that the organisation’s presence assumptions match the family model being accepted. The closing record should name the people decision that will prove regional intervention power within six months, the witness permitted to attest to it and the signal that would instead reveal a coordination post. That compact test turns an abstract Singapore ambition into an observable CHRO mandate without presuming that appointment or mobility approval exists.
